Kata Kunci: highly enriched uranium, kapal selam bertenaga nuklir, NPT Abstract The use of a nuclear-powered submarine with uranium enrichment reaching 93.5% equal to the power produced by a nuclear weapon has raised concerns about the inappropriate use and the proliferation of nuclear weapons. This also raises questions over whether the use of a nuclear-powered submarine is allowed by the Treaty on the Non-Proliferation of Nuclear Weapons 1968 and how the state is responsible in case of inappropriate use of a nuclear-powered submarine. This research employed normative-juridical methods and statutory, historical, and conceptual approaches. The research results reveal that the Treaty on the Non-Proliferation of Nuclear Weapons 1968 does not mention whether the use of a nuclear-powered submarine with 93.5% of uranium enrichment is allowed. However, when linked to Article 22 of the Agency’s Safeguard System 1965, the use of such a submarine with uranium enrichment exceeding 20% should abide by the provision that requires security and supervisory measures under the International Atomic Energy Agency. The Treaty on the Non-Proliferation of Nuclear Weapons 1968 does not govern the responsibility of a state regarding this inappropriate use. However, according to the provision in Article 31 of Responsibility of States Internationally, Wrongful Acts 2001, the state proven to have been linked to inappropriate use in this context is held fully responsible for this use, considering that this inappropriate use leads to hazard and loss for both humanity and environment.
